Description: This is a woman impressionist artist who studied with John Twachtman. Ann Crane was educated in Europe and was a student of the French academic painter Luc-Olivier Merson. She exhibited at the National Academy Design between 1911 in 1926. Well-known masters such Gilbert Stuart, Thomas Gainsborough, George Romney, as well as the leading American painters of the day, were represented in her exhibitions. She was also the wife of famous painter, Bruce Crane. Her and her husband lived in Bronxville New York. This is a whimsical winter scene with whispy brushstrokes and a more pastel color palette to portray softness. This painting is signed lower right and is on a lined canvas.
